Abstract

The utility model provides a slice material automatic feeding device, includes spiral vibrations dish and dull and stereotyped electromagnetic shaker, dull and stereotyped electromagnetic shaker one end is docked with spiral vibrations dish each other, and its characterized in that the top of the other end of dull and stereotyped electromagnetic shaker be equipped with material grabbing device. Material grabbing device include the translation subassembly and snatch the subassembly that snatching the subassembly and grabbing and install on the translation subassembly, the translation subassembly drives and snatchs the subassembly and remove along the material moving direction on the dull and stereotyped electromagnetic shaker 14. The utility model has the advantages that: realize automatic cloth packing, saved the manpower, improved work efficiency greatly, simple structure, the cost is low, and the operation is reliable, and the operation and maintenance is convenient.

Operation principle of the present utility model is described as follows:
Material 22 is put in two spiral vibration disks 15, makes material 22 be transported to plate pulsator along passage by vibration On 14, recycle plate pulsator 14 that material 22 is transported to one by one following the 3 of grabbing device in each passage (At P1 in Fig. 1), material 22 now is in moving direction(Left and right directions in Fig. 1, hereinafter referred to as longitudinally)Contact with each other (It is not spaced).
Translation assembly drives grabbing assembly to move to the top at P1, and material returned cylinder 7 drives stripper 8 up, pricks material pin 20 lower end is passed down through exposes below stripper 8, and lift cylinder 1 drives whole grabbing assembly to move down, by material 22 Tie up;Then translation assembly drives grabbing assembly to move right at P2(Fig. 1), because material 22 is being longitudinally to be close in Together, and packer mould 11 requires the horizontal and vertical of material to be required to keep at a certain distance away, the lateral separation of material is Formed by the passage of plate vibrator 14, therefore in grabbing assembly from the moving process of position P1 to P2, need to pull open each The spacing of material 22, this movement is to be driven by acupuncture treatment mobile cylinder 13, and its distance is determined by hinge 5 when pulled, when each fixation When plate 4 is mutually close together, the longitudinal pitch of material 22 is to be determined by the width of each fixed plate 4(With material 22 longitudinal length Unanimously), after material 22 is tied up by bundle material pin 20, the piston rod retraction of acupuncture treatment mobile cylinder 13, pull open each fixed plate 4 Spacing(Spacing size is limited by hinge 5)So that the spacing of material 22 is just corresponding with packer mould 11 distributed dimension;Then Lift cylinder 1 is descending, be aligned installation mould 11;Subsequently stripper 8 is descending under material returned cylinder 7 driving, and material 22 is exited so After fall in mould, complete a feeding action.Whole work process automatically controls control using PLC.
